Deployed plumber restores base's electrical substation equipment

Under U.S. Air Force Master Sgt. Mark Chamberlin's supervision, left, 386th Expeditionary Civil Engineer Squadron electricians Tech. Sgt. Jimmy McAnally, Staff Sgt. Joshua Freeman, and Airman 1st Class Alvin Walker, service circuit breakers and repair a previously condemned transformer March 12, 2010 at an air base in Southwest Asia saving thousands of dollars in replacement and contracting costs. Sergeant Chamberlin is a plumber with the 386th ECES. All four Airmen are deployed from the 137th Air Refueling Wing at Will Rogers Air National Guard Base, Okla. (U.S. Air Force photo by Staff Sgt. Lakisha Croley/Released)
